Exhibition

An exhibition entitled 'Henrik Hakansson: three days of the condor' will be on display at Kettle's Yard until 18 November 2007.

The Gallery is open, free of charge, from 11.30 a.m. to 5 p.m. on Tuesdays to Sundays and Bank Holiday Mondays.

Music

Thursday Evening Subscription Concerts. The series starts on 25 October with the Elias Quartet performing Bach, Haydn, Schubert, and Stravinsky. There are fifteen professional concerts over three terms, running from 25 October until the end of May 2008: an annual subscription costs £95 and a term (five concerts) costs £40.

Free Friday lunchtime concerts. Free concerts performed by students of the University take place every Friday lunchtime in term time, beginning on 5 October, at 1.10 p.m. Concerts take place in Kettle's Yard House and last about 40 minutes.
